WebRegeneration in Humans. Fetal cardiac regeneration in humans is highly-efficient, and although this capacity is lost after birth, individual cells in the postnatal heart must constantly undergo subcellular structural renewal by replacing their molecular components, allowing cardiac myocytes to contract a remarkable 2.5–3 billion times over a 70 year period.
